Feng Xi swaggered out of the library under the gaze of Uncle White. This probably was the proudest moment of him ever since he was reborn. While looking at the poker face of Uncle White, Feng Xi felt he had already saw this old man going mad inwardly. Thinking of that, Feng Xi couldn’t help but give a loud laugh. As he reached   the central Quiet Stage Palace where King of the Netherworld lived, he still didn’t stop laughing.

“Why are you so happy?” King of the Netherworld moved his eyes from the papers to the boy.

“Something good makes me happy!” Feng Xi jumped and ran toward King of the Netherworld. As he thought of the poker face of Uncle White, he couldn’t help tittering again.

The King gazed at the boy quietly.

This boy had experienced hardship but still didn’t understand the pain in this world. It was very easy for a person like him to die an unnatural death in a world where the weak were the prey of the strong, but the King would try his best to prevent the boy from being harmed since the way of Heaven had sent the boy to him.

“What makes you so joyful?” The King asked again.

“Guess, my leader.” Feng Xi didn’t answer straightly and only stuck his tongue out naughtily.

“Is it about Uncle White?” The King was intelligent enough to guess everything out as he closed his papers. However, that had nothing to do with his Spiritual Power, and it was just his simple deduction.

Feng Xi who wasn’t aware of that jumped to the King in surprise and asked, “How did you know that?”

“You tend to get defensive when you looking at Uncle White. Do you not like him?” King of the Netherworld wore a tender look in his eyes. He seemed to be thinking of the boy’s frequent angry gaze at Uncle White.

“Yes, I like him!” Hearing the King pointing out the truth, Feng Xi refused to admit it right away. However, if his eyes weren’t rolling around all the time, he would sound more convincing.

“Are you sure?” King of the Netherworld put down his papers and said that in a vaguely teasing tone.

Feng Xi didn’t sense the teasing tone, nor did the maids in the palace. After all, the King was always unfathomable and no one would be able to see through his mind.

“All right, all right, I can’t say I do not like him. It’s just that he always disciplines me. He forbids me to do everything I want to do and wears that cold look on his face all the time. I feel like this is getting personal!” Feng Xi pouted while thinking, ‘Uncle White, I wasn’t speaking ill of you. My leader was the one that asked me about it. I really wasn’t speaking ill of you.’

“Uncle White has followed me for tens of thousands of years, and he’s indifferent about everything. He never cares about anyone so much except for me. He just don’t want to see anything bad happen to you. It’s his way of caring about people. Don’t mind, Xi!” The King explained that.

“No way, that poker face…”

Feng Xi opened his mouth immediately. He couldn’t imagine that weird old man would care for others in such a weird way. It turned out this world truly was filled with all kinds of people and that Feng Xi was not experienced enough. He had been so complacent since he had traveled through the Green Feather Kingdom in his previous life. But now he only found himself ridiculous.

“Forget about him. You don’t come here only because of Uncle White, right? What else do you want to say?” King of the Netherworld interrupted Feng Xi’s thought. Hearing that, Feng Xi finally remembered that he had something important to tell his leader. However, being afraid that the maids would hear their conversation, Feng Xi bent over the colored crystal desk which was also the King’s working desk and said in a low voice,

“My leader, do you know about God of Books? He knows so many things! Can you give him to me? I promise you I won’t hurt him!”

At this moment, God of Books who was staying in the library suddenly sneezed. He was very sleepy right now, not knowing that his fate was completely changed at a place he didn’t know.

“Fine, he’ll follow you from now on!” The King only thought for a second and made the decision.

There was only one God of Books in the Three Worlds. The most precious thing about him was the huge amount of knowledge he knew. Every god and demon wanted to have him. After all, having him was equal to having a library which contained all kinds of book since he knew everything recorded on every book.

However, no one knew that God of Books had actually been created by King of the Netherworld.

Since the King could create the God of Books, he could also seal the God of Books. The secrets of the ancient times and other untold stories were all sealed by the King and only the person with higher Spiritual Power than the King would be able to break that seal. As a result, the things which were sealed in the brain of God of Books would never be known by anyone including God of Books himself, except for King of the Netherworld.

The King had already thought of giving God of Books to the boy because he knew that the boy was not able to concentrate on reading. Otherwise the King wouldn’t have presented the true body of God of Books along with those books to the boy. With the explanation of God of Books, it would be easier for the boy to understand this world.

“Viva, viva, my leader!” Feng Xi was so excited that he climbed onto the crystal desk right away and jumped to the King.

In order not to let him fall, the King had to hold the boy in his arms while saying, “Don’t be so rash. You’ll get hurt if you fall.”

“It doesn’t matter. I’m not afraid of anything as long as you are here.” Feng Xi was so good at playing up to his leader now. Ever since he knew about the exalted identity of the King, he had made up his mind that he would cling up to his leader forever.

King of the Netherworld rubbed Feng Xi’s silky black hair gently without saying anything.

The maids in the hall watched what was happening now with astonished looks. They had served the King for thousands of years, but they had never seen the King show such a gentle look on his face. They had heard of that look before but never witnessed it. Now, they only felt astounded!

“Ah… What is this?” Feng Xi’s surprised voice broke the tranquility.

The King opened his eyes and saw the boy picking up the booklet on the crystal desk. Technically, that was an invitation to a magnificent meeting of the Three Worlds which was held once in one thousand years…
